ABOUT THE ROLE

The Facilities Energy Manager will be responsible for implementing and promoting efforts to decrease energy and water usage, lower greenhouse gas emissions, reduce utility expenses, and ensure compliance with relevant federal energy laws and Executive Orders.

You will be responsible for leading the development of on-site installation, servicing, and repair procedures for complex equipment and systems at Fort Moore. Additionally, you will oversee the revision and improvement of work instructions and customer-facing training guides used by field installation specialists. Your role will also involve driving continuous improvement initiatives in processes related to field services and product development. You will lead cross-functional groups to quickly fix any administrative difficulties relating to delivery and installation of proper equipment and act as an escalation point for Field Service Specialists, Service Engineers, and other stakeholders.

YOU MUST HAVE

• 5+ years of experience in a customer facing role, managing building automation and integrated control systems (such as HVAC, lighting alarms, security access)

• Experience providing performance verification by testing and monitoring Measurement and Verification programs to promote performance of installed systems.

• High School Diploma or equivalent

WE VALUE

• 2-year degree from an accredited institution or vocational program in a technical discipline such as the sciences, technology, engineering or mathematics.

• Bachelor of Science in Engineering

• CEM Certified (Certified Energy Manager)

• Niagara 4 experience
